
Verb – Deny
(+ object)
1 a : to say that something is not true
He denied the report that he would be quitting his job.
She denies all the charges that have been made against her.
I don’t deny that I have made some mistakes. (=I admit that I have made some mistakes)
b : to refuse to accept or admit (something)
You can’t deny her beauty. = You can’t deny that she is beautiful.
She denied responsibility (=she said that she was not responsible) for the error.
2 : to refuse to give (something) to someone : to prevent someone from having or receiving (something)
The banks denied (=refused) them credit.
The judge denied their request.
I don’t want to deny them this pleasure. = I don’t want to deny this pleasure to them.
a government that denies its citizens basic freedoms
